If an animal cell with 4 chromosomes in its nucleus goes through mitosis, how many chromosomes does each daughter cell have?

Biology
1 answer:
Ne4ueva [31]3 years ago
5 0

Answer:

4 chromosomes

Explanation:

In Mitosis, the daughter cells are exactly like their mother cell.

Are viruses considered to be cells? Why or why not
GuDViN [60]

Answer:

No, viruses are not considered cells as they're parasitic and can't live on their own. A virus has to infect living cells in order to survive, so it's not considered a cell.
